I am now one of the hosts for the new group Australian Adult Photographic Workshops
This group is dedicated to passing on the skills you require to perform shoots with an artistic adult theme and to produce images of a high calibre. We will be running regular workshops with successful guest photographers and follow up workshops in Photoshop post production including tutorials on printing and what you need to know before you submit to print. Our workshops are aimed at the amature to intermediate level, though will will be also running master class level workshops. These workshoips will have all production facillities supplied as well as models highly experienced in the genre of the workshop.
Our workshops are full day workshops and my either be in studio or location. All followup post production workshops will have workstations and photoshop supplied (At this stage both Mac and PC will be available so you do not have to try to learn a new operating system as well as the techniques we will be teaching you). Our group will also be running competitions and gallery showings of our members work. We will also be providing co-operative shoots and workshops with other groups.
